当前位置:首页 > 编程技术 > 正文

db2 暂挂状态如何退出

db2 暂挂状态如何退出

DB2数据库的“暂挂”状态(SUSPENDED状态)通常意味着数据库遇到了某种问题,比如资源不足、锁冲突、系统错误等。以下是一些可能的步骤来退出DB2的暂挂状态:1....

DB2数据库的“暂挂”状态(SUSPENDED状态)通常意味着数据库遇到了某种问题,比如资源不足、锁冲突、系统错误等。以下是一些可能的步骤来退出DB2的暂挂状态:

1. 检查数据库日志:

检查数据库日志文件,了解导致数据库进入暂挂状态的原因。

2. 使用DB2命令:

使用DB2命令行工具来诊断和解决暂挂状态。

你可以使用`db2pd`工具来查看数据库的状态。

使用`db2 restart`命令来重启数据库。

3. 使用控制台操作:

如果DB2数据库是通过控制台管理的,你可以尝试以下步骤:

登录到DB2控制台。

查看数据库状态,确定它是否真的处于暂挂状态。

如果是,尝试使用控制台命令来重启数据库。

4. 联系系统管理员:

如果以上步骤无法解决问题,你可能需要联系系统管理员,因为可能需要更多的系统级别的干预。

5. 具体命令示例:

如果你知道数据库的名称,可以使用以下命令来重启数据库:

```sql

db2 restart database ;

```

或者,你可以尝试以下命令来关闭数据库,然后再重新启动:

```sql

db2 stop database ;

db2 start database ;

```

6. 安全退出:

如果数据库处于暂挂状态,确保在重启之前所有用户会话都已经正确关闭,以避免数据不一致。

请注意,上述步骤可能因DB2的版本和具体环境而有所不同。在执行任何操作之前,请确保你了解这些步骤,并遵循最佳实践。如果不确定,请咨询DB2的官方文档或专业的技术支持。

最新文章